Understanding the Purpose of a Bug Out Bag

A bug out bag is designed to be your go-to emergency kit in the event of an evacuation or disaster scenario. It should contain all the essentials needed to survive for at least 72 hours. Understanding its purpose will help you prioritize what to include in your checklist, ensuring that you are prepared for various situations, whether it’s natural disasters, civil unrest, or other emergencies.

Essential Items to Include in Your Bug Out Bag

When creating your bug out bag checklist, consider including these essential categories: food and water (non-perishable items like energy bars and hydration packs), shelter (compact tents or emergency blankets), first-aid supplies (bandages, antiseptics), clothing (extra layers and sturdy shoes), tools (multi-tools or knives), and personal documents. Each category helps address basic survival needs.

Regularly Update Your Bug Out Bag Checklist

Your bug out bag checklist isn’t something you set up once and forget about; it requires regular updates as seasons change or as items are used up. Make it a habit to review your bag every six months—check expiration dates on food items, replace worn-out gear or clothing and ensure everything remains relevant based on any changes in family circumstances.
